// 创建节点和关系
CREATE (:Person {name: 'Tom', age: 35})-[:FRIEND]->(:Person {name: 'Mary', age: 28})
CREATE (:Person {name: 'Alice', age: 30})-[:FRIEND]->(:Person {name: 'Bob', age: 32})
// 查询并返回节点的属性
MATCH (p:Person)
RETURN p.name, p.age
在上述例子中,我们首先创建了四个Person节点和两个FRIEND关系。然后,我们使用MATCH子句找到所有的Person节点,并在RETURN子句中指定我们想要返回的节点属性(name和age)。
你还可以使用更复杂的模式来进行匹配,如下例所示:
// 查询并返回具有FRIEND关系的节点及其属性
MATCH (a:Person)-[:FRIEND]->(b:Person)
RETURN a.name AS Person1, a.age AS Age1, b.name AS Person2, b.age AS Age2
在这个例子中,我们使用MATCH子句找到具有FRIEND关系的节点,并在RETURN子句中返回这些节点的属性。通过使用AS关键字,我们为返回的属性起了别名,使结果更具可读性。
转载请注明出处:http://www.zyzy.cn/article/detail/9284/Neo4j